Output 2409b521a514afb10a046cbc84ce2232f57b4b885d7f33a736d74cfd93c3dfd6:20

value
20303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a2564d94bf68724a068e6e87a9387b754887db OP_EQUAL
address
3CsSqKyd5WYaKgB4NvXNBqorQeNMSP1UBz
transaction
2409b521a514afb10a046cbc84ce2232f57b4b885d7f33a736d74cfd93c3dfd6
spent
true